Role Summary

A modern, technology focused law firm in central London are actively looking to recruit a mid-level/senior Commercial Property Solicitor to join the firm in Autumn 2026.

This role sits within a small but established commercial property department as part of a larger law firm that employs over 150 staff.

Your caseload will be general to cover all types of commercial property: landlord and tenant, secured lending, acquisitions and disposals, developments/plot sales.

Office attendance is required 1-2 days per week maximum. This role is based very centrally within walking distance of both Liverpool Street and Moorgate stations.

The salary range for this role is c. £70,000-£85,000 (£90,000 maximum)

No following is required - the caseload is already in place.

Experience Required

Be a UK qualified Commercial Property Solicitor with at least 4/5 PQE (there is no upper end to the PQE limit)

NB – More junior Lawyers are welcome to apply, however this law firm does need a Lawyer that is able to work and fee earn relatively autonomously.
